
Mr. López Aguilar speaks with Pedro Aránguez, Ambassador for Spain, about populism and the rule of law in the European Union. Mr. López Aguilar served as Minister of Justice and congressman in Spain. He is currently a member of the European Parliament where he has chaired the Committee on Civil Liberties, Justice and Home Affairs. He is also a professor on Constitutional Law.
In this interview, Mr. López Aguilar talks about the rise of populism and its dangers for the European project. The rule of law and respect for diversity are in danger in some Member States of the Union and this has profoundly changed European politics. In this defining moment for the Union, Mr. López Aguilar explains the challenges we face and the possible strategies to enforce the foundational Article 2 TFEU values
